Hi. Does anyone know whether the new cameras are compatible with the Typhoon H ?
 
As of this time NO.
While they may physically mate to the H, not sure if firmware in the ST-16 is set up to control them.
Still waiting for them to come up with a zoom camera (10x or better) for the H or any other Yuneec.
 
Last time I heard anything about them the word was that they would eventually be made compatible with the H...but not straight away. It'll be some time after they are initially launched with the H520.
